Context: The Macro Landscape of Football Finance
To understand this deal, we must first step back and examine the broader liquidity map. The English Premier League (EPL) is currently the most liquid football market in the world, fueled by massive broadcasting rights deals, sovereign wealth fund injections, and rising global fan engagement. According to Deloitte’s Football Money League, the top 20 clubs generated over €10 billion in revenue in the 2024/25 season—a 14% year-over-year increase. This cash flow has created an environment where clubs, particularly those backed by wealthy owners like Chelsea’s Clearlake Capital, are willing to take higher risks to secure top talent.
Chelsea, in particular, has adopted a strategy that looks remarkably like a crypto-native project: high upfront token emissions (transfer fees) with long vesting schedules (contracts). Over the past three windows, they have spent over £1 billion on player acquisitions, many with five- to seven-year terms. This is not just about buying players; it is about creating a balance sheet of human capital with fixed costs and variable returns. The club is essentially running a leveraged bet on the future value of its squad, using the EPL’s robust revenue engine as collateral.

Core: The Architecture of Value Hidden in the Noise
The core insight here lies in the mechanics of the deal itself. Let’s break it down using the same analytical framework I apply to crypto asset valuation: discounting future cash flows and assessing inflation risk.
First, the total cost of ownership over seven years includes not just the £117 million transfer fee but also Rogers’ wages, which are rumored to be around £200,000 per week. Assuming bonuses and agent fees, the total outlay could easily exceed £200 million. To justify this, Chelsea needs Rogers to generate at least £200 million in value over the contract’s lifetime. This value can come from three sources: 1) on-field performance leading to prize money and UCL qualification; 2) commercial revenues including shirt sales, sponsorship tied to his image rights, and social media activation; and 3) a future player sale at a profit.
The seven-year lock-up is a key feature. In crypto, we see similar mechanisms in token vesting schedules, where team and investor tokens are released gradually to align incentives and prevent immediate dumping. Here, the seven years function as a vesting schedule for Chelsea’s investment. They are effectively saying: "We are committing capital now, but we want to capture the full upside of Rogers’ prime years (ages 24 to 30) before we consider selling." This reduces the risk of the player leaving on a free transfer or being snatched by a rival club early in his career. It is a form of asset immobilization, akin to staking liquidity in a yield farming pool to earn rewards over time.

Contrarian: The Decoupling Thesis
Now, let’s play the contrarian role. The mainstream narrative is that this is a reckless overpay by a club desperate to regain relevance. But what if we’re missing a deeper decoupling from traditional sports asset pricing?
Consider the following: In most traditional asset classes, long-term holding periods are associated with lower risk premiums because you have more time to ride out volatility. In football, however, an aging player is a depreciating asset. The typical decline curve for a forward begins around age 28, meaning Chelsea’s seven-year contract covers exactly the window of peak performance but also the beginning of inevitable decline. This is the opposite of what we see in crypto, where early holding often yields exponential returns if the project thrives.
Yet, Chelsea’s strategy is increasingly common among top clubs. They are treating players like venture capital investments—high risk, high reward, with a focus on capturing upside in the early years and then selling before the depreciation accelerates. The true innovation here is not in paying £117 million for Rogers, but in structuring the deal to allow for a potential exit after three or four years, using the remaining contract length as leverage to demand a premium from buyers. This is the kind of structured liquidity play we typically see in private equity or crypto token sales, where agreements are designed to be tradeable on secondary markets.
However, there is a glaring blind spot: regulatory and inflation risk. The EPL’s Profit and Sustainability Rules (PSR) are tightening, with stricter thresholds on allowable losses. If Chelsea over-leverages its balance sheet, they could face transfer bans or points deductions.
